The Philadelphia 76ers (42-25) will be 13.5-point favorites at home in the Wells Fargo Center when they square off with the Cleveland Cavaliers (17-50). The game’s Over/Under (O/U) has been set at 222.5 points and it can be seen on Fox Sports – Ohio at 7 p.m. ET on Tuesday, March 12, 2019.
Cleveland Cavaliers vs. Philadelphia 76ers ATS Odds
Both teams easily covered as favorites in their last contest. The 76ers (6-point favorites) defeated the Indiana Pacers 106-89, while the Cavaliers (9-point favorites) beat the Toronto Raptors 126-101. The Philadelphia game finished 22.5 points under the projected point total of 217.5, while the Cleveland game finished 13.5 points over the projected point total of 213.5.
Cleveland played a perfect game. They had a free throw rate of 0.213 (above their season average of 0.191) and an offensive rebounding percentage of 22.9 (below their season average of 23.9). For those same stats, Toronto recorded marks of 0.119 and 13.0, respectively. The 76ers, on the other hand, had a solid offensive rebounding percentage of 28.9 (above their season average of 24.2) and held the Pacers to an effective field goal percentage of 0.404 (below their season average of 0.534). Joel Embiid played well for Philadelphia with 33 points and 12 rebounds. Cleveland was lifted by Kevin Love, who recorded 16 points and 18 rebounds.
The 76ers evened the season series at one with a 128-105 blowout win in their most recent contest. Ben Simmons played a huge role in the victory, recording a triple-double with 22 points, 14 assists and 11 rebounds. Philadelphia won the rebounding battle. The 76ers had more offensive rebounds (12 vs. six), defensive rebounds (36 vs. 27) and total rebounds (48 vs. 33). Philadelphia covered as a 9-point favorite and the two teams combined for 233 points, which was well over the projected point total of 218.
A little over half of the Cavaliers’ games have finished over the O/U total. Cleveland heads into the contest with records of 17-50 straight up (SU) and 30-35-1 against the spread (ATS).
Contrary to Cleveland, games involving the 76ers have gone under the total 52.2 percent of the time. Further, Philadelphia is 42-25 SU and 32-35 ATS.
Philadelphia could dominate on defense as they battle against one of the league’s worst offenses. The 76ers currently rank second in effective field goal percentage allowed (0.508), while Cleveland is 29th in effective field goal percentage (0.501).
